### **Context & Environment** ###

* Fast-paced, dynamic trading environment with time-sensitive, business critical activities requiring instantaneous analyses and generation of reports.
* The Market Risk Analyst is part of the Middle Office team in the Trading Support team involving Houston, Geneva, and Singapore.
* The Market Risk Analyst works closely with Front Office, Operations, Back Office, Finance, Compliance, and Trading System teams. The team works across locations and product types including natural gas, LNG, power, emissions, and dry bulk products.
* The Middle Office team is responsible for calculating profits and losses and for monitoring the risks of the trading department. It is responsible for all aspects of market risk control, such as risk identification, measurement, monitoring and disclosure across various classes of energy commodity assets.
* The Top Management of Gas branch follows and controls the trading activity through the Middle Office reports.
